IndiGo and Akasa Air have issued advisories to passengers amidst heavy rainfall in Mumbai. With waterlogging affecting key routes, travellers are encouraged to check flight statuses and allow extra travel time.
Amidst the ongoing heavy rainfall in Mumbai, IndiGo and Akasa Air have advised passengers to plan their journeys in advance. The airlines have highlighted waterlogging on key routes to the airport, which could lead to delays. Passengers are encouraged to check flight statuses before leaving for the airport.

Weather Alerts and Traffic Disruptions
The India Meteorological Department has issued an orange alert for Mumbai, predicting continuous heavy rain throughout the day. This follows a red alert issued earlier for extremely heavy rainfall, with some areas receiving over 200 mm of rain. The weather conditions have resulted in significant waterlogging and traffic disruptions across the city.
Both airlines shared advisories on their official X handles, urging travellers to stay informed about their flights. IndiGo mentioned that its teams are actively assisting customers during this period. Akasa Air also noted potential traffic congestion in Mumbai, Bengaluru, Goa, and Pune due to adverse weather conditions.
Impact on Air Travel
The persistent rain has led to severe waterlogging at major locations like Gandhi Market, Kings Circle, SCLR Bridge, and Malad Subway. These conditions have affected air services as well, with reports of 15 go-arounds and two diversions. Airlines such as SpiceJet have also issued similar advisories to passengers.
Apart from Mumbai, neighbouring districts like Thane, Raigad, and Palghar are also under a rain warning today. The IMD has indicated that Maharashtra might continue experiencing heavy rainfall until August 21.
Advice for Travellers
IndiGo's advisory specifically mentions that waterlogging on crucial airport routes could cause delays. They recommend checking flight status via their app or website before heading out. Akasa Air advises passengers to allocate extra travel time to ensure timely arrival at the airport.
Traffic snarls were notably observed on the Western Expressway near Vile Parle due to the downpour. The airlines' advisories aim to help passengers navigate these challenges by planning ahead and staying updated on flight information.
The situation remains challenging as Mumbai grapples with continuous rainfall affecting daily life and travel plans. Passengers are urged to remain cautious and make necessary arrangements for their journeys during this period.
